INGREDIENTS:

3 cans black-eyed peas (rinsed and drained)

1 bunch green onions, chopped

2 TB cilantro, chopped

dash of hot sauce

1 TB Worcestershire sauce

1 tsp black pepper

3 small cans green chilies

1 ripe tomato, chopped

4 garlic cloves, chopped

2 cups Newman’s Olive Oil & Vinegar Dressing

DIRECTIONS:

Combine all ingredients in a bowl, mix and chill for several hours. Serve with Fritos or Tostitos Scoops!
